What is the difference between SSCI and ESCI?

SSCI (Social Sciences Citation Index) indexes established, high-impact social sciences journals with Impact Factors, while ESCI (Emerging Sources Citation Index) covers emerging, high-quality journals that meet quality but not necessarily impact criteria, acting as a stepping stone to SSCI/SCIE and providing broader visibility without immediate impact factors. Essentially, SSCI is a "flagship" index for proven impact in social sciences, whereas ESCI offers initial, respectable indexing for quality journals with potential for future growth.

Are SSCI and SCIE the same?

The larger version Science Citation Index Expanded (SCIE) covers 9,000+ significant journals across 177 scientific disciplines, from 1900 to the present. Likewise, SSCI stands for Social Science Citation Index, which covers 3,000+ academic journals across 57 disciplines in the social sciences.

Is ESCI under WoS?

Web of Science

journals in the ESCI receive an official Journal Impact Factor starting with the 2022 Journal Citation Reports, released in 2023. If your journal is indexed in the ESCI it will be discoverable on Web of Science with full citation counts, author information and other enrichment.

Is 4.8 a good impact factor?

In general, an impact factor of 10 or higher is considered remarkable, while 3 is good, and the average score is less than 1. 🍍 Who invented the impact factor? Eugene Garfield, the founder of the Institute for Scientific Information (ISI), invented the measurement known as impact factor.

Which is better, SCIE or ESCI?

Journals that meet the quality criteria are indexed in ESCI. Journals that meet quality and impact criteria are indexed in the flagship SCIE. Understanding the difference between ESCI- and SCIE-indexed journals can help authors identify appropriate outlets to publish their work in.

How do I know if a journal is SSCI?

Search for the journal title. If the result indicates "Web of Science Core Collection: Science Citation Index, "Web of Science Core Collection: Science Citation Index Expanded" or "Social Sciences Citation Index" it means that the journal is indexed in SCI, SCIE, or SSCI, respectively.

How do I avoid predatory journals?

Inquire about the peer review process for that journal. Cross check any previous works produced by the journal on the internet to ensure they are real. Contact listed members of the editorial board to ensure the journal's credibility. Research listed members of the editorial board to review their credentials.
